活动断裂最新错动与地震事件的关系是重要的基础研究课题。文中选定郯庐断裂带泗洪县重岗山—王迁段,开挖大型探槽,识别编录晚第四纪以来变形和史前地震事件,分析其活动期次和特性。结果表明,郯庐断裂带重岗山—王迁段晚第四纪以来曾发生强烈的挤压逆冲活动,在重岗山表现为晚白垩世砖红色砂岩向西高角度逆冲于晚更新世黄褐色黏土之上,在王迁则表现为黄白色上新世砂岩向西逆覆于晚第四纪沉积之上,且存在部分张裂现象。通过14C测年分析,得到重岗山—王迁段的2次古地震事件,其年代依次为(11 755±45)~(10 525±45)a BP与(10 135±50)a BP。郯庐断裂带重岗山—王迁段晚更新世以来逆冲活动强烈,而且一直持续到全新世初期。
